    Discover the physical chemistry of charge carriers in the second edition of this popular textbookIonic and electronic charge carriers are critical to the kinetic and electrochemical properties of ionic solids. These charge carriers are point defects and are decisive for electrical conductivity, mass transport, and storage phenomena. Generally, defects are deviations from the perfect structure, and if higher-dimensional, also crucial for the mechanical properties. The study of materials science and energy research therefore requires a thorough understanding of defects, in particular the charged point defects, their mobilities, and formation mechanisms.Physical Chemistry of Ionic Materials is a comprehensive introduction to these charge carrier particles and the processes that produce, move, and activate them. Covering both core principles and practical applications, it discusses subjects ranging from chemical bonding and thermodynamics to solid-state kinetics and electrochemical techniques.     NOVEL TECHNOLOGIES IN FOOD SCIENCEPresenting cutting-edge information on new and emerging food engineering processes, Novel Technologies in Food Science, the newest volume in the ground-breaking new series, "Bioprocessing in Food Science," is an essential reference on the modelling, quality, safety, and technologies associated with food processing operations today.Novel Technologies in Food Science, the latest volume in the series, "Bioprocessing in Food Science," is based on the novel technologies in usage and requirements for handling, processing, storage, and packaging of food. Novel bioprocessing technologies are gaining more interest among researchers and industries due to the minimal impact on product quality in comparison to conventional methods. These techniques are also superior in terms of energy, time-saving and extended shelf life, and thus can replace the conventional technologies partially or completely. Practical application of these technologies by the food industry, however, is limited due to higher costs, lack of knowledge in food manufacturers for the implementation of technologies, and validation systems. An in-depth discussion on consumer needs and rights, industry responsibilities, and future prospectus of novel technologies in food science are covered in this volume.The main objective of this book is to disseminate knowledge about the recent technologies developed in the field of food science to students, researchers, and industry people. This will enable them to make crucial decisions regarding the adoption, implementation, economics, and constraints of the different technologies.Different technologies like ultrasonication, pulse electric field, high-pressure processing, magnetization, ohmic heating, and irradiation are discussed with their application in food product manufacturing, packaging, food safety, and quality assurance.     DNA ORIGAMIDiscover the impact and multidisciplinary applications of this subfield of DNA nanotechnologyDNA origami refers to the technique of assembling single-stranded DNA template molecules into target two- and three-dimensional shapes at the nanoscale. This is accomplished by annealing templates with hundreds of DNA strands and then binding them through the specific base-pairing of complementary bases. The inherent properties of these DNA molecules--molecular recognition, self-assembly, programmability, and structural predictability--has given rise to intriguing applications from drug delivery systems to uses in circuitry in plasmonic devices.The first book to examine this important subfield, DNA Origami brings together leading experts from all fields to explain the current state and future directions of this cutting-edge avenue of study.
